    1. Hydrological Cycle & Drainage Basin Terms | 水文循环与流域术语

    In drainage basin hydrology, precipitation is any moisture reaching the surface, while interception describes water caught by vegetation before it hits the ground. Infiltration is movement into soil, and percolation is deeper downward movement into rock.

    在流域水文中,降水是到达地表的任何水分,而截留描述水在落地前被植被截获。下渗是水进入土壤的运动,渗漏则是水向更深处岩层下移。

    Throughflow flows laterally through the upper soil, while groundwater flow moves through bedrock. Baseflow is the sustained groundwater contribution that keeps rivers flowing between storms.

    壤中流在土壤上层侧向流动,而地下水流经基岩。基流是地下水持续的补给,使河流在两次暴雨之间仍保持流动。

    A storm hydrograph shows river discharge over time. Key terms are rising limb, falling limb, lag time and peak discharge. Short lag time and high peak often mean rapid runoff, common in urbanised or steep catchments.

    暴雨流量过程线显示河流流量随时间的变化。关键术语有涨水段、退水段、滞后时间和洪峰流量。滞后时间短、洪峰高通常意味着快速径流,常见于城市化或陡峭流域。

    Memory anchor: infiltration is ‘in-soak’ at the soil surface, while percolation is ‘per-rock’ deeper down. Baseflow can be remembered as the base supply that does not stop.

    记忆锚点:下渗是地表处的“入土”,渗漏是更深的“入岩”。基流可记为不会停止的底部补给。


    2. Coastal Processes & Landforms | 海岸过程与地貌术语

    Coastal erosion has four main processes: hydraulic action, abrasion or corrasion, attrition, and solution or corrosion. Hydraulic action uses wave force to compress air in cracks; abrasion scrapes the coast with sediment; attrition wears rock fragments against each other; solution dissolves rock chemically.

    海岸侵蚀有四个主要过程:水力作用、磨蚀、磨圆和溶蚀。水力作用利用波浪压力压缩裂隙空气;磨蚀用沉积物刮削海岸;磨圆使岩屑相互磨损;溶蚀则化学溶解岩石。

    Transportation is remembered by the initials TSSS: traction rolls large material, saltation bounces sand, suspension carries fine silt, and solution moves dissolved minerals. These processes are active when waves are constructive or destructive depending on energy.

    搬运过程用首字母 TSSS 记忆:推移滚动大颗粒物,跃移弹跳沙粒,悬移携带细粉砂,溶移搬运溶解矿物。这些过程在波浪能量不同时,分别以建设性或破坏性方式活动。

    Deposition builds landforms such as spits, bars and tombolos. A spit is a curved beach extending from the coast; a bar joins two headlands across a bay; a tombolo links the shore to an island.

    沉积作用形成沙嘴、沙坝和连岛沙洲等地貌。沙嘴是从海岸延伸出的弯曲海滩;沙坝横跨海湾连接两个岬角;连岛沙洲将海岸与岛屿相连。

    3. Plate Tectonics & Hazards | 板块构造与灾害术语

    Plate boundaries are constructive, destructive, collision, and conservative. Constructive boundaries move apart, such as the Mid-Atlantic Ridge. Destructive boundaries involve oceanic subducting under continental plate, such as the Peru-Chile Trench. Collision boundaries push two continental plates together, such as the Himalayas. Conservative boundaries slide past each other, such as the San Andreas Fault.

    板块边界分为建设型、破坏型、碰撞型和保守型。建设型边界板块分离,如大西洋中脊;破坏型边界大洋板块俯冲到大陆板块之下,如秘鲁-智利海沟;碰撞型边界两个大陆板块汇聚,如喜马拉雅山脉;保守型边界板块相互滑动,如圣安德烈亚斯断层。

    At destructive margins, subduction can cause deep-focus earthquakes and explosive volcanoes. At conservative margins, friction causes shallow-focus earthquakes. At constructive margins, basaltic lava forms shield volcanoes.

    在破坏型边界,俯冲可引发深源地震和爆裂式火山。保守型边界摩擦引发浅源地震。建设型边界的玄武岩熔岩形成盾状火山。

    Hazard terms include focus, epicentre, magnitude, and intensity. The focus is the underground point of rupture; the epicentre is the surface point directly above. Magnitude is measured by the Richter or moment magnitude scale; intensity is measured by the Modified Mercalli scale. Secondary hazards include tsunamis, landslides, liquefaction and lahars.

    灾害术语包括震源、震中、震级和烈度。震源是地下破裂点;震中是震源正上方的地表点。震级用里氏或矩震级测量;烈度用修正麦加利烈度表衡量。次生灾害包括海啸、滑坡、液化和火山泥流。

    3. Tectonic Hazards: Haiti 2010 vs Christchurch 2011 | 构造灾害:2010 年海地 vs 2011 年基督城

    The 2010 Haiti earthquake (moment magnitude 7.0, depth 13 km) and the 2011 Christchurch earthquake (moment magnitude 6.3, depth 5 km) are a classic pair for comparing hazard risk. Haiti suffered over 220,000 deaths and left 1.5 million displaced, while Christchurch recorded 185 deaths despite its central business district being severely damaged.

    2010 年海地地震(矩震级 7.0,震源深度 13 公里)与 2011 年基督城地震(矩震级 6.3,震源深度 5 公里)是比较灾害风险的经典配对。海地有超过 22 万人死亡、150 万人无家可归,而基督城虽然市中心严重受损,却仅录得 185 人死亡。

    The contrast is explained by governance and development, not by magnitude alone. Haiti had weak building codes, limited emergency services, high poverty and political instability. New Zealand had strict seismic building standards, rapid search and rescue, comprehensive insurance and a high GDP per capita.

    这一差异要用治理水平与发展程度来解释,而不是仅看震级。海地建筑规范薄弱、应急服务有限、贫困率高且政局不稳;新西兰则有严格的抗震建筑标准、快速搜救、完善的保险体系和高人均 GDP。

    2. Physical Geography and Physics/Chemistry Links | 自然地理与物理化学过程的联系

    Fluvial erosion and transport are governed by shear stress and stream power. Stream power is calculated as Ω = ρ × g × Q × S, where Ω is stream power per unit length, ρ is water density, g is gravity, Q is discharge, and S is channel slope.

    河流侵蚀和搬运受剪切应力和水流功率控制。水流功率计算公式为 Ω = ρ × g × Q × S,其中 Ω 是单位长度的水流功率,ρ 是水体密度,g 是重力加速度,Q 是流量,S 是河道坡度。

    Ω = ρ × g × Q × S

    Chemical weathering by carbonation dissolves limestone. The key reaction is CaCO₃ + H₂CO₃ → Ca(HCO₃)₂. Rainwater gains weak carbonic acid from atmospheric CO₂, making it slightly acidic and able to react with calcium carbonate.

    化学风化中的碳酸化作用会溶解石灰岩。关键反应为 CaCO₃ + H₂CO₃ → Ca(HCO₃)₂。雨水从大气中的 CO₂ 吸收碳酸,使其呈弱酸性,从而能与碳酸钙发生反应。

    CaCO₃ + H₂CO₃ → Ca(HCO₃)₂

    When explaining mass movement, use terms such as shear strength, pore-water pressure and friction angle. Heavy rainfall increases pore-water pressure, reducing the effective normal stress along a failure surface and triggering a landslide.

    在解释块体运动时,使用剪切强度、孔隙水压力和摩擦角等术语。强降雨会增加孔隙水压力,降低沿破坏面的有效正应力,从而引发滑坡。


    3. Human Geography and Economic Models | 人文地理与经济模型的结合

    The bid-rent model explains land-use patterns through accessibility and rent gradients. Shops and offices can afford higher rents at the centre, while industry and housing locate farther out where land is cheaper. The model assumes all land users want maximum accessibility, but transaction costs vary by sector.

    地租竞价模型通过可达性和地租梯度解释土地利用格局。商店和办公楼能够承担中心区较高的租金,而工业和住宅则位于地价较便宜的较远区域。该模型假设所有土地使用者都希望获得最大可达性,但不同行业的交易成本不同。

    Distance decay and gravity models are used in migration and retail studies. A simple gravity model is I = k × (P₁ × P₂) / D², where I is interaction, P₁ and P₂ are population sizes, D is distance, and k is a constant.

    距离衰减和引力模型可用于迁移和零售研究。一个简单的引力模型为 I = k × (P₁ × P₂) / D²,其中 I 是相互作用,P₁ 和 P₂ 是两地人口规模,D 是距离,k 是常数。

    I = k × (P₁ × P₂) / D²

    However, examiners reward students who challenge these models. Gravity models assume equal mobility and ignore political borders, language barriers and migration policies. Use named case study evidence to show real-world deviations.

    然而,考官会给质疑这些模型的学生加分。引力模型假设人口迁移能力相同,忽略了政治边界、语言障碍和移民政策。用具名案例证据说明现实世界中的偏差。

    1. Hydrological Cycle and Storm Hydrographs | 水文循环与暴雨流量过程线

    The water cycle and storm hydrographs appear in Paper 1 and Paper 3. Candidates often confuse throughflow with groundwater flow, and they fail to explain how urbanisation shortens lag time.

    水循环与暴雨流量过程线在 Paper 1 和 Paper 3 中高频出现。考生常混淆表层侧流与地下水流,也难以解释城市化如何缩短滞后时间。

    A complete hydrograph answer must link higher peak discharge to impermeable surfaces, drainage density and artificial drains, not just state ‘urban areas have more runoff’.

    完整的流量过程线答案必须将较高洪峰流量与不透水面、河网密度和人工排水联系起来,而不是仅仅写 ‘ 城市地区径流更多 ‘。

    Common mistake: labelling baseflow as groundwater flow without showing the time delay between peak rainfall and peak discharge. Another typical error is ignoring antecedent soil moisture, which can make a rural basin respond more quickly than expected.

    常见错误:把基流标注为地下水流,却没有体现降雨峰值与流量峰值之间的滞后时间。另一个典型错误是忽略前期土壤湿度,它可能使乡村流域比预期响应更快。

    The lag time formula is often needed in data-response questions:

    数据分析题常需使用滞后时间公式:

    Lag time = Time of peak discharge − Time of peak rainfall

    Remember that a flashy hydrograph has a short lag time and high peak discharge, while a subdued hydrograph has a long lag time and low peak discharge. Use these terms instead of vague words such as ‘fast’ or ‘slow’.

    请记住:暴涨型流量过程线滞后时间短、洪峰流量高;平缓型流量过程线滞后时间长、洪峰流量低。答题时应使用这些术语,而不是笼统地写 ‘ 快 ‘ 或 ‘ 慢 ‘。


    2. Fluvial Landforms and Channel Processes | 河流地貌与河道过程

    Meanders, waterfalls, levees and deltas are core landforms. High-scoring answers must use named processes: hydraulic action, abrasion, attrition, corrosion and deposition.

    曲流、瀑布、天然堤和三角洲是核心地貌。高分答案必须使用具体过程名称:水力作用、磨蚀、磨圆、溶蚀和沉积。

    Many candidates describe a waterfall correctly but omit the role of differential erosion and the plunge pool, so the sequence is incomplete. A waterfall answer should follow: resistant cap rock overlying softer rock, undercutting, collapse, retreat upstream.

    许多考生对瀑布的描述虽然正确,但遗漏了差异侵蚀和跌水潭的作用,导致形成过程不完整。瀑布答案应遵循以下顺序:坚硬盖层覆盖在较软岩层之上、底部掏蚀、崩塌、向上游后退。

    Oxbow lake formation is a classic 7-mark sequence. Write each stage: meander neck narrows, erosion cuts through, river takes straight course, deposition seals the cutoff, leaving an oxbow lake.

    牛轭湖形成是经典的 7 分排序题。要写出每个阶段:曲流颈部变窄、侵蚀切穿、河流取直、沉积封堵裁弯段、留下牛轭湖。

    The discharge equation should always be recalled as:

    流量公式应始终记住为:

    Q = A × V

    where Q is discharge, A is cross-sectional area, and V is mean velocity. Using this in data questions improves accuracy and shows process understanding.

    其中 Q 为流量,A 为过水断面面积,V 为平均流速。在数据分析题中使用该公式可提高准确性,并展示对过程的理解。


    3. Atmosphere and Weather Systems | 大气与天气系统

    Lapse rates, condensation, cloud formation and anticyclones are frequently examined. Students often mislabel the dry adiabatic lapse rate (DALR) as 10 °C per 1000 m and the saturated adiabatic lapse rate (SALR) as about 6 °C per 1000 m but then apply them in the wrong conditions.

    气温直减率、凝结、云的形成和反气旋是常考内容。学生常把干绝热直减率(DALR)标为每 1000 米 10 °C、饱和绝热直减率(SALR)标为每 1000 米约 6 °C,但在具体条件下却容易用错。

    A weather map question expects you to read isobars, name fronts, and explain why precipitation occurs at a warm front. Use the sequence: warm air rises over cooler air, expands, cools to dew point, condensation occurs around condensation nuclei.

    天气图题目要求会读等压线、说出锋面名称并解释暖锋降水成因。应使用这一顺序:暖空气沿冷空气抬升、膨胀、降温至露点、围绕凝结核发生凝结。

    Atmospheric stability and temperature inversions are also common. An inversion traps pollutants because warm air lies above cooler air, preventing vertical mixing. Link this to urban heat island formation and smog events.

    大气稳定度与逆温也很常见。逆温使暖空气位于冷空气之上,阻碍垂直混合,从而困住污染物。答题时要将其与城市热岛和雾霾事件联系起来。


    4. Rocks, Weathering and Slope Processes | 岩石、风化与坡地过程

    CAIE distinguishes clearly between weathering (in situ breakdown) and erosion (removal). Freeze-thaw, salt crystallisation, hydrolysis and carbonation are the most common weathering types.

    CAIE 明确区分风化(原位破碎)与侵蚀(搬离)。冻融、盐结晶、水解和碳酸化是最常见风化类型。

    Mass movement answers often fail to mention the role of water, slope angle, vegetation removal and the trigger mechanism. A full answer should state: material, movement type, cause and trigger.

    坡地运动答案常遗漏水分、坡度、植被清除和触发机制。完整答案应说明:物质、运动类型、原因和触发因素。

    Soil creep is a slow mass movement that produces terracettes and tilted fences. Rotational slumping is fast and occurs on weak clay slopes after heavy rain. Make sure you can distinguish these with clear examples.

    土壤蠕动是一种缓慢的坡地运动,会形成小阶地和倾斜的栅栏。旋转滑动则较快,多发于大雨后的软弱黏土坡地。务必能用清晰实例区分二者。

    Granite and limestone weathering are common case studies. Granite weathers mainly by hydrolysis and forms tors, while limestone weathers by carbonation and creates pavements and caves. Use these contrasts in ‘compare’ questions.

    花岗岩和石灰岩的风化是常见案例。花岗岩主要通过水解风化并形成石塔,石灰岩则通过碳酸化形成灰岩沟槽和洞穴。在 ‘ 对比 ‘ 类题目中使用这些差异。

    1. Weathering vs Erosion | 风化与侵蚀混淆

    One of the most frequent definition errors is treating weathering and erosion as the same process because both break down rocks. In CAIE Geography, weathering means the in situ breakdown or decay of rock without movement, whereas erosion involves the removal and transport of weathered material by agents such as water, wind or ice.

    最常见的定义错误之一,就是把风化和侵蚀当作同一种过程,因为两者都会破坏岩石。在 CAIE 地理中,风化指岩石在原地的破碎或分解,不发生移动;而侵蚀涉及水、风、冰等外营力对风化物质的搬运和迁移。

    For example, freeze-thaw and carbonation are weathering processes, while hydraulic action and abrasion are erosion processes. If you write ‘freeze-thaw erosion’ without explaining movement, you may lose credit because the mark scheme expects a clear process distinction.

    例如,冻融作用和碳酸化作用属于风化,水力作用和磨蚀作用属于侵蚀。如果你没有说明移动过程就写出 ‘freeze-thaw erosion’,就可能失分,因为评分标准要求清晰区分过程。

    Exam tip: when asked to define erosion, always include the three elements of detachment, entrainment and transport, not just ‘wearing away’.

    考试技巧:定义侵蚀时,要始终包含剥离、裹挟和搬运三个要素,而不只是 ‘磨损’。


    2. Lag Time and the Storm Hydrograph | 河流滞后时间与暴雨过程线

    Many candidates think that river discharge peaks at the same moment as rainfall because they imagine water travelling instantly into the channel. In reality, a storm hydrograph has a lag time: the delay between peak precipitation and peak discharge.

    许多考生认为河流流量在降雨最大的同一时刻达到峰值,因为他们想象水会立即进入河道。实际上,暴雨过程线有一个滞后时间:即降水量峰值与流量峰值之间的时间差。

    This delay is caused by interception, infiltration, surface storage and throughflow; water takes time to move through a drainage basin. A short lag time usually indicates rapid surface runoff, impermeable surfaces or saturated soil, while a long lag time suggests greater infiltration and vegetation storage.

    这种滞后由截留、下渗、地表蓄水和壤中流造成;水在流域内的移动需要时间。滞后时间短通常意味着地表径流快、地面不透水或土壤饱和;滞后时间长则表明下渗更多、植被蓄水作用更强。

    A useful quantity is discharge, given by:

    一个有用的量是流量,公式为:

    Q = A × V

    where A is cross-sectional area and V is velocity. In data response questions, first state whether lag time is short or long, then link it to basin characteristics such as soil, slope, vegetation and urban surfaces.

    其中 A 为过水断面面积,V 为流速。在数据分析题中,先判断滞后时间是短是长,再联系土壤、坡度、植被和城市地表等流域特征作答。


    3. Plate Movement: Convection Currents vs Slab Pull and Ridge Push | 板块运动:对流热电流与板块拉力/洋脊推力

    A very common A2 answer states that plates move because of convection currents in the mantle. While convection was an early model, CAIE mark schemes now favour slab pull, ridge push and slab suction as the main driving mechanisms.

    A2 考试中一个非常常见的答案是:板块因地幔中的对流热电流而运动。尽管对流是早期模型,但 CAIE 评分标准现在更倾向于板块拉力、洋脊推力和板块吸力作为主要驱动力。

    At constructive margins, ridge push occurs when newly formed oceanic lithosphere slides down the sides of the mid-ocean ridge. At destructive margins, slab pull is the dominant force because the cold, dense subducting plate sinks into the mantle.

    在建设性板块边界,新形成的海洋岩石圈沿洋中脊两侧下滑,产生洋脊推力。在破坏性板块边界,板块拉力是主导作用力,因为寒冷、致密的俯冲板块会沉入地幔。

    You can still mention convection as part of the wider mantle system, but do not present it as the sole explanation. This nuance is often required for high-band evaluation.

    你仍然可以把对流作为更广泛地幔系统的一部分提及,但不要把它说成唯一解释。这种细致区分通常是获得高分评价所必需的。


    4. Weather vs Climate | 天气与气候混淆

    Students often write ‘the weather is changing’ when describing long-term temperature trends, but weather and climate are not interchangeable. Weather refers to short-term atmospheric conditions at a place, while climate is the average of these conditions over at least 30 years.

    学生在描述长期气温趋势时,常写成 ‘天气正在变化’,但天气和气候不能互换。天气指某地短期的大气状态,而气候是至少 30 年内这些状态的平均值。

    CAIE questions on climate change expect you to refer to long-term records, not daily or seasonal fluctuations. A single hot summer is weather, but a sustained shift in mean annual temperature is climate change.

    CAIE 关于气候变化的题目,要求你引用长期记录,而不是日常或季节波动。一个炎热的夏季属于天气,而年平均气温的持续变化才属于气候变化。

    Exam tip: in answers, use ‘climate’ when discussing trends, global warming and biome distribution; use ‘weather’ for cyclones, fronts and daily hazards.

    考试技巧:讨论趋势、全球变暖和生物群落分布时用 ‘climate’;讨论气旋、锋面和日常灾害时用 ‘weather’。

    2. Map Skills: Grid References, Scale and Direction | 地图技能:格网坐标、比例尺与方向

    You must be able to give four-figure and six-figure grid references accurately. A four-figure reference identifies a grid square, while a six-figure reference locates a point within that square to the nearest 100 metres on a 1:50 000 map.

    你必须能够准确给出四位和六位格网坐标。四位坐标确定一个网格方格,六位坐标则在 1:50 000 地图上将该方格内的某个点定位到最近 100 米。

    Scale conversion is a common skill: measure a distance on the map with a ruler and multiply by the scale factor. A 1:25 000 map means 1 cm on the map equals 250 m on the ground; a 1:50 000 map means 1 cm equals 500 m.

    比例尺换算是常见技能:用尺子在地图上测量距离,再乘以比例尺系数。1:25 000 地图表示图上 1 厘米等于实地 250 米;1:50 000 地图表示图上 1 厘米等于实地 500 米。

    Direction is expressed as compass bearings or eight-point compass directions. When describing cross-sections or route patterns, avoid vague terms such as ‘up’ or ‘left’; use north, north-east, south-east and measured bearings.

    方向用罗盘方位角或八方位罗盘方向表示。在描述剖面或路线格局时,避免使用“上”“左”等模糊说法;应使用北、东北、东南和量测方位角。


    3. Cartographic and Graphical Presentation | 制图与图形呈现技巧

    You may be asked to complete or construct a line graph, bar chart, pie chart, scatter graph, divided bar, proportional symbol map or isoline map. Always include a title, labelled axes with units, a key if needed, and an accurate scale.

    你可能会被要求补全或绘制折线图、条形图、饼图、散点图、分段条形图、比例符号地图或等值线地图。始终要包含标题、带单位的坐标轴标签、必要的图例和准确的比例尺。

    Line graphs are used for continuous data such as temperature or river discharge over time. Bar charts suit discrete categories such as land use types, while pie charts show percentage composition and must total 100 per cent.

    折线图用于连续数据,如温度或河流径流量随时间的变化。条形图适合土地利用类型等离散类别,饼图则展示百分比构成,并且所有部分之和必须为 100%。

    On a scatter graph, plot independent variable on the x-axis and dependent variable on the y-axis. Draw a best-fit line only when the relationship appears linear, and do not force it through the origin unless the theory demands it.

    在散点图上,将自变量画在 x 轴,因变量画在 y 轴。只有在关系接近线性时才绘制最佳拟合线,并且除非理论要求,否则不要强制让拟合线通过原点。


    4. Descriptive Statistics: Mean, Median, Mode and Range | 描述性统计:平均数、中位数、众数和极差

    Use the mean (arithmetic average) for normally distributed data without extreme outliers. Calculate it by summing all values and dividing by the number of observations.

    对于没有极端异常值的正态分布数据,使用平均数(算术平均值)。计算方法是将所有数值相加,再除以观测值的个数。

    The median is the middle value when data are ordered; it is less affected by outliers and is more appropriate for skewed distributions such as income or house prices.

    中位数是将数据排序后位于中间的值;它受异常值影响较小,更适合收入或房价等偏态分布数据。

    The mode is the most frequently occurring value. The range is the difference between the highest and lowest values; it gives a simple measure of dispersion but can be distorted by one extreme value.

    众数是出现频率最高的值。极差是最大值与最小值之差;它能简单度量离散程度,但可能被一个极端值扭曲。


    5. Spearman’s Rank Correlation Coefficient | 斯皮尔曼等级相关系数

    Spearman’s rank correlation (rₛ) measures the strength and direction of a relationship between two ranked variables. It is often used in geography to test, for example, whether distance from a CBD relates to environmental quality or whether pebble size relates to distance along a beach.

    斯皮尔曼等级相关系数(rₛ)衡量两个等级变量之间关系的强度和方向。地理中常用它检验,例如距中央商务区的距离是否与环境质量相关,或砾石大小是否与沿海滩距离相关。

    The formula is:

    rₛ = 1 – (6∑d²) ÷ (n³ – n)

    where d is the difference between each pair of ranks and n is the number of paired observations. The result ranges from -1 (perfect negative) to +1 (perfect positive), with 0 indicating no rank correlation.

    其中 d 是每对等级的差值,n 是成对观测值的数量。结果范围从 -1(完全负相关)到 +1(完全正相关),0 表示没有等级相关。

    You must state the significance of rₛ using critical values at the 0.05 or 0.01 level. If the calculated value exceeds the critical value for the given n, you can reject the null hypothesis and conclude a significant relationship exists.

    你必须使用 0.05 或 0.01 显著性水平下的临界值说明 rₛ 的显著性。如果计算值大于给定 n 的临界值,就可以拒绝零假设,得出结论认为存在显著关系。


    6. Chi-Squared Test for Categorical Data | 分类数据的卡方检验

    The chi-squared test (χ²) is used to compare observed frequencies with expected frequencies when data are categorical. In geography it can test whether the distribution of land use across urban zones differs from an even or expected pattern.

    卡方检验(χ²)用于在分类数据中比较观测频数与期望频数。地理中可以用它检验城市各分区的土地利用分布是否偏离均匀或预期格局。

    The formula is:

    χ² = ∑ (O – E)² ÷ E

    where O is the observed frequency and E is the expected frequency in each category. Calculate the degrees of freedom, usually (number of categories – 1), and compare χ² with the critical value.

    其中 O 是每个类别的观测频数,E 是期望频数。计算自由度,通常为(类别数 – 1),并将 χ² 与临界值进行比较。

    If χ² calculated is greater than the critical value at p = 0.05, the difference is statistically significant and not likely due to chance. Always state whether you reject or accept the null hypothesis.

    如果计算得到的 χ² 大于 p = 0.05 时的临界值,则差异具有统计显著性,不太可能是偶然造成的。一定要说明你是拒绝还是接受零假设。


    7. Fieldwork Design and Sampling Strategies | 实地调查设计与抽样策略

    A well-designed fieldwork question includes a clear aim, testable hypothesis, justified site locations, and a method that links data collection to the hypothesis. You should identify independent, dependent and control variables where relevant.

    设计良好的实地调查问题包括明确的目标、可检验的假设、合理选择的调查地点,以及将数据收集与假设联系起来的方法。你应在相关情况下识别自变量、因变量和控制变量。

    Random sampling gives every member of the population an equal chance of selection and reduces bias, but it may miss spatial patterns. Systematic sampling collects data at regular intervals along a transect or grid and is useful for detecting change over distance.

    随机抽样使总体中每个成员都有同等被选中的机会,能减少偏差,但可能遗漏空间格局。系统抽样沿样带或网格按固定间隔收集数据,适合探测随距离发生的变化。

    Stratified sampling divides the study area into subgroups, then samples within each group proportionally. It is useful when you expect distinct zones, such as different rock types or income areas, but requires prior knowledge of the population structure.

    分层抽样将研究区域划分为若干亚组,再在每个亚组内按比例抽样。当你预期存在不同分区(如不同岩石类型或收入区域)时很有用,但需要事先了解总体结构。


    8. Data Collection Instruments and Risk Assessment | 数据收集工具与风险评估

    Common fieldwork instruments include clinometers for slope angle, flow meters for river velocity, quadrats for vegetation cover, infiltration rings for soil permeability, and questionnaires for perception surveys. You must describe how each instrument is used and how accuracy is maintained.

    常见的实地调查工具包括测量坡角的倾斜仪、测河流流速的流速计、测植被覆盖度的样方框、测土壤渗透性的入渗环以及感知调查问卷。你必须说明每种工具如何使用以及如何保持准确性。

    For river studies, measure velocity with a flow meter at 0.6 of depth from the surface at several points across the channel. For pebble analysis, use a random or systematic method to collect at least 20-30 clasts and measure the long axis with callipers.

    在河流研究中,用流速计在河道多个点位、距水面 0.6 倍水深的位置测量流速。对于砾石分析,采用随机或系统方法采集至少 20-30 个砾石,用卡尺测量长轴长度。

    Every fieldwork plan must include a risk assessment covering hazards such as fast-flowing water, steep slopes, traffic, weather exposure and tidal conditions. State control measures, such as working in groups, wearing appropriate footwear, checking tide times and carrying a first aid kit.

    每项实地调查计划都必须包含风险评估,涵盖急流、陡坡、交通、天气暴露和潮汐状况等危险。要说明控制措施,例如分组行动、穿合适的鞋子、查看潮汐时间以及携带急救包。


    9. Data Interpretation and Cross-Sections | 数据解读与剖面图分析

    Interpreting a cross-section means linking the shape and features of the profile to the underlying geography. For a river valley cross-section, comment on channel width, depth, gradient, valley shape and evidence of erosion or deposition.

    解读剖面图意味着将剖面的形态和特征与背后的地理原理联系起来。对于河谷剖面,应评论河道宽度、深度、坡度、谷形以及侵蚀或堆积的证据。

    When presented with climate graphs, describe the annual temperature range, seasonal distribution of precipitation, and any dry or wet seasons. Explain the patterns using latitude, altitude, pressure belts, ocean currents or continentality.

    当给出气候图时,描述气温年较差、降水季节分布以及任何干季或湿季。用纬度、海拔、气压带、洋流或大陆度来解释这些规律。

    For population pyramids, link shape to development indicators. A wide base and narrow top suggest high birth rate and high infant mortality, while a narrow base and wider top indicate an ageing population typical of high-income countries.

    对于人口金字塔,将形状与发展指标联系起来。底部宽、顶部窄表明高出生率和高婴儿死亡率,而底部窄、顶部宽则表示人口老龄化,这是高收入国家的典型特征。


    10. Evaluating Limitations and Reliability | 评价局限性与数据可靠性

    Evaluation requires you to comment on the reliability, accuracy and representativeness of your data. Ask whether the sample size was large enough, whether the sampling method introduced bias, and whether instruments were read correctly.

    评价要求你评论数据的可靠性、准确性和代表性。要问样本量是否足够大、抽样方法是否引入偏差、仪器读数是否正确。

    Discuss human error, equipment limitations, time constraints and weather conditions. For example, a single day of fieldwork may not capture seasonal variation; a flow meter reading can be affected by turbulence and floating debris.

    讨论人为误差、设备局限、时间限制和天气条件。例如,单日实地调查可能无法捕捉季节变化;流速计读数可能受湍流和漂浮物影响。

    Suggest improvements such as repeating measurements, using more sample sites, calibrating instruments, extending data collection over different days, or comparing with secondary data from official sources.

    提出改进建议,例如重复测量、增加采样点、校准仪器、在不同日期延长数据收集时间,或与官方来源的二手数据进行比较。


    11. Command Words and Marking in Practical Questions | 实践题的指令词与评分要点

    Practical and data-response questions use command words such as ‘describe’, ‘compare’, ‘explain’, ‘suggest’, ‘assess’ and ‘evaluate’. Each requires a different depth of response: describe requires patterns; explain requires reasons; evaluate requires judgement.

    实践题和数据应答题使用“描述”“比较”“解释”“提出”“评估”“评价”等指令词。每个词要求的回答深度不同:描述要求规律,解释要求原因,评价要求作出判断。

    In a ‘describe’ question, only state what the data show, including trends, anomalies and rates of change. In an ‘explain’ question, use geographical processes or theories to account for those patterns.

    在“描述”题中,只陈述数据所示内容,包括趋势、异常值和变化率。在“解释”题中,用地理过程或理论说明这些格局的成因。

    Show all workings for statistical calculations, including ranked tables, squared differences and significance statements. Even if the final answer is wrong, method marks are available if the process is clear and labelled.

    统计计算要写出所有步骤,包括等级表、差值平方和显著性结论。即使最终答案错误,只要过程清晰并标注清楚,也能获得方法分。


    12. Revision Checklist and Common Pitfalls | 复习清单与常见失分点

    Before the exam, practise six-figure grid references, scale conversions, graph construction, Spearman’s rank, chi-squared tests, cross-section drawing and fieldwork evaluation under timed conditions. Keep a checklist of graph requirements: title, axes, units, key, scale.

    考试前,在限时条件下练习六位格网坐标、比例尺换算、图表绘制、斯皮尔曼等级相关、卡方检验、剖面图绘制和实地调查评价。保留一份图表要求清单:标题、坐标轴、单位、图例、比例尺。

    Common pitfalls include drawing a line graph for discrete data, forgetting to label axes, using percentages that do not total 100, quoting rₛ without critical values, and describing a scatter graph as if it proves causation. Correlation does not imply causation.

    常见失分点包括为离散数据绘制折线图、忘记标注坐标轴、使用总计不是 100% 的百分比、只给出 rₛ 而不说明临界值,以及把散点图描述成因果关系。相关并不等于因果。

    In fieldwork questions, avoid listing equipment without justification. Always link instrument, sampling strategy and data presentation to the aim, and end with a specific, realistic evaluation rather than generic statements such as ‘we could have collected more data’.

    在实地调查题中,避免只列出设备而不说明理由。始终将工具、抽样策略和数据呈现与调查目标联系起来,并以具体、现实的评价结尾,而不是写“我们可以收集更多数据”这类空泛的话。

    1. The Hydrological Cycle and Drainage Basins | 水文循环与流域系统

    A drainage basin is an open system bounded by a watershed. Its main inputs are precipitation, while outputs include evapotranspiration and river discharge from the basin outlet.

    流域是一个以分水岭为界的开放系统。其主要输入是降水,输出则包括蒸发蒸腾以及从流域出口流出的河流径流。

    Within the basin, water is stored in interception, surface, soil moisture, groundwater and channel stores. Flows link these stores through infiltration, throughflow, percolation, baseflow and surface runoff.

    在流域内部,水分储存于截留、地表、土壤水、地下水和河道等储存库中。各种流通过下渗、壤中流、渗漏、基流和地表径流将这些储存库连接起来。

    The long-term water balance of a basin can be expressed as:

    流域长期水量平衡可以表示为:

    P = Q + E ± ΔS

    where P is precipitation, Q is river discharge, E is evapotranspiration and ΔS is the change in storage. This equation helps explain why rivers respond differently to rainfall events.

    其中 P 为降水,Q 为河流径流量,E 为蒸发蒸腾量,ΔS 为储水量变化。该方程有助于解释为何不同河流对降雨事件的响应存在差异。

    Basin characteristics such as size, shape, drainage density, geology, vegetation cover and land use all influence how quickly water reaches the channel. Urban basins with impermeable surfaces tend to have rapid overland flow.

    流域的大小、形状、河网密度、地质条件、植被覆盖和土地利用等特征都会影响水分到达河道的时间。具有不透水地表的城市流域往往产生快速地表径流。


    2. River Discharge and Hydrographs | 河流流量与水位过程线

    River discharge is the volume of water passing a given point per unit time. It is calculated as the product of cross-sectional area and mean velocity:

    河流流量是指单位时间内通过某一断面的水量。它等于断面面积与平均流速的乘积:

    Q = A × V

    A storm hydrograph shows how river discharge changes over time after a rainfall event. Its key components are the rising limb, falling limb, peak discharge, lag time and base flow.

    洪水过程线显示降雨事件后河流流量随时间的变​​化。其主要组成部分包括涨水段、退水段、洪峰流量、滞时和基流。

    A steep rising limb and short lag time indicate rapid runoff, often caused by heavy rain, steep slopes, saturated ground, deforestation or urbanisation. A gentle hydrograph suggests more infiltration and slower delivery of water to the river.

    陡峭的涨水段和较短的滞时表明径流迅速产生,通常由暴雨、陡坡、饱和地面、森林砍伐或城市化引起。平缓的过程线则说明下渗较多,水分到达河道较慢。

    Base flow is sustained by groundwater seepage between storms. During dry periods, it maintains river flow and is particularly important for ecosystems and water supply.

    基流由两次暴雨之间的地下水渗流维持。在干旱时期,基流维持河流流量,对生态系统和供水尤为重要。

    • Impermeable rock or tarmac: reduces infiltration, increases peak discharge.
    • Deforestation: removes interception and root uptake, increasing surface runoff.
    • Antecedent moisture: saturated ground reduces infiltration capacity and shortens lag time.
    • 不透水岩石或沥青路面:减少下渗,增加洪峰流量。
    • 森林砍伐:移除截留和根系吸水,增加地表径流。
    • 前期土壤含水量:饱和土壤降低下渗能力,缩短滞时。

    3. Fluvial Processes and Landforms | 河流作用与地貌

    Rivers erode through hydraulic action, abrasion or corrasion, attrition and solution or corrosion. These processes are most effective at high velocities and in channels with abundant sediment.

    河流通过水力作用、磨蚀作用、磨圆作用和溶蚀作用进行侵蚀。这些作用在流速较高且泥沙充足的河道中最为显著。

    Transportation occurs by traction, saltation, suspension and solution. The largest particles are rolled or slid along the bed, while fine clay and dissolved minerals are carried in suspension or solution.

    河流搬运方式包括推移、跃移、悬移和溶解搬运。最大颗粒沿河床滚动或滑动,而细粒黏土和溶解矿物则以悬移或溶解形式被搬运。

    The Hjulstrom curve shows that fine sand and silt are the easiest to erode, while clay and coarse gravel require higher velocities because of cohesion and mass. Deposition occurs when velocity falls below the settling velocity of a given particle size.

    尤尔斯特伦曲线表明,细沙和粉沙最容易被侵蚀,而黏土和粗砾由于黏聚力和质量较大需要更高的流速。当流速低于某一粒径颗粒的沉降速度时,就会发生沉积。

    Upper-course landforms include V-shaped valleys, interlocking spurs, waterfalls and gorges. Middle courses develop meanders and oxbow lakes, while lower courses form floodplains, levees and deltas.

    上游地貌包括 V 形谷、交错山嘴、瀑布和峡谷。中游发育曲流和牛轭湖,下游则形成洪泛平原、天然堤和三角洲。


    4. Atmosphere Structure and Global Energy Budget | 大气结构与全球能量收支

    The atmosphere is divided into layers based on temperature change. The troposphere is the lowest layer, where temperature decreases with height at about 6.5 °C km⁻¹ on average and most weather occurs.

    大气按温度变化分为若干层。对流层是最低层,平均气温随高度每千米下降约 6.5 °C,绝大部分天气现象都发生在这里。

    Above the troposphere is the stratosphere, which contains the ozone layer and shows an increase in temperature with height because of the absorption of ultraviolet radiation.

    对流层之上是平流层,其中包含臭氧层;由于吸收紫外线辐射,平流层气温随高度上升。

    The global energy budget begins with incoming solar radiation of about 340 W m⁻² at the top of the atmosphere. Around 30% is reflected back to space by clouds, aerosols and the surface; this fraction is called the planetary albedo.

    全球能量收支始于大气顶部约 340 W m⁻² 的太阳辐射入射量。其中约 30% 被云层、气溶胶和地表反射回太空,这一比例称为行星反照率。

    The Earth emits longwave radiation. Greenhouse gases such as carbon dioxide, water vapour and methane absorb and re-radiate some of this energy, keeping the lower atmosphere warmer than it would otherwise be.

    地球向外发射长波辐射。二氧化碳、水汽和甲烷等温室气体会吸收并再辐射部分能量,使低层大气比没有这些气体时更温暖。

    There is a latitudinal energy imbalance: tropical areas gain more energy than they lose, while polar areas lose more. Atmospheric circulation and ocean currents transfer heat poleward to maintain the global balance.

    全球存在纬度能量不平衡:热带地区获得的能量多于失去的能量,而极地地区则相反。大气环流和洋流将热量向极地输送,以维持全球能量平衡。


    5. Atmospheric Moisture, Precipitation and Winds | 大气水分、降水与风

    Absolute humidity is the actual amount of water vapour in the air, while relative humidity is the ratio of actual water vapour to the maximum the air can hold at that temperature. The dew point is the temperature at which air becomes saturated.

    绝对湿度是空气中实际含有水汽的数量,而相对湿度是实际水汽含量与该温度下空气最大可容纳水汽量的比值。露点温度则是空气达到饱和时的温度。

    Precipitation occurs when moist air rises, cools, condenses and forms cloud droplets large enough to fall. The three main types are convectional, orographic or relief, and frontal or cyclonic precipitation.

    湿润空气上升、冷却、凝结并形成足够大的云滴后,就会产生降水。三种主要类型是对流雨、地形雨和锋面雨或气旋雨。

    Convectional precipitation is common near the equator, where intense heating causes rapid uplift and afternoon thunderstorms. Orographic precipitation occurs on windward slopes where moist air is forced over mountains.

    对流雨常见于赤道附近,强烈的加热引起快速上升气流,常形成午后雷暴。地形雨发生在迎风坡,湿润空气被地形抬升而致雨。

    Global circulation is organised into three cells in each hemisphere: the Hadley, Ferrel and Polar cells. These create surface pressure belts and winds such as the trade winds, westerlies and polar easterlies.

    全球大气环流在每个半球分为三个环流圈:哈得来环流圈、费雷尔环流圈和极地环流圈。它们形成了地面气压带以及信风、西风带和极地东风等风带。

    The Intertropical Convergence Zone (ITCZ) is a low-pressure belt near the equator where the trade winds meet. It shifts seasonally with the overhead sun and strongly influences tropical wet and dry seasons.

    热带辐合带(ITCZ)是赤道附近的低压带,是信风汇合的区域。它随太阳直射点季节性移动,对热带干湿季有重要影响。


    6. Rocks and Weathering Processes | 岩石与风化作用

    Rocks are classified into three main groups: igneous, sedimentary and metamorphic. Igneous rocks such as granite and basalt form from cooled magma; sedimentary rocks such as sandstone and limestone form from compacted sediments; metamorphic rocks such as marble form through heat and pressure.

    岩石分为三大类:火成岩、沉积岩和变质岩。花岗岩和玄武岩等火成岩由岩浆冷却形成;砂岩和石灰岩等沉积岩由沉积物压实形成;大理岩等变质岩则因热和压力作用形成。

    Weathering is the breakdown of rocks in situ without movement. Physical or mechanical weathering includes freeze-thaw, exfoliation and salt crystallisation, all of which break rock into smaller fragments.

    风化是岩石在原地发生破碎、不涉及搬运的过程。物理风化或机械风化包括冻融作用、剥离作用和盐结晶作用,它们都会把岩石破碎成较小碎块。

    Chemical weathering changes rock minerals into new substances. Key processes are hydrolysis, carbonation and oxidation. Carbonation is especially important in limestone landscapes, producing karst features.

    化学风化将岩石矿物转变为新物质。主要过程有水解、碳酸化和氧化作用。碳酸化在石灰岩地貌中尤为重要,形成了喀斯特景观。

    Biological weathering is caused by organisms, such as plant roots widening joints and organic acids from decomposing litter enhancing chemical attack.

    生物风化由生物体引起,例如植物根系扩大岩石节理,以及凋落物分解产生的有机酸加强化学侵蚀。

    The rate and type of weathering are controlled mainly by climate, rock type and vegetation. Warm, humid climates favour chemical weathering, while cold or dry climates favour mechanical weathering.

    风化的速率和类型主要受气候、岩石类型和植被控制。温暖湿润的气候有利于化学风化,而寒冷或干燥的气候有利于机械风化。


    7. Slopes and Mass Movement | 坡地过程与块体运动

    Hillslope systems are shaped by weathering, mass movement and erosion. These processes transfer weathered material from slopes to river channels and lower ground.

    山坡系统受风化、块体运动和侵蚀共同塑造。这些过程将风化产物从坡地搬运到河道和较低地带。

    Mass movement is the downslope movement of soil and rock under gravity. It ranges from slow creep to rapid falls and flows, and its classification depends on speed, water content and material type.

    块体运动是土壤和岩石在重力作用下沿坡向下运动的现象。其类型从缓慢的蠕移到快速的崩塌和流动不等,分类取决于速度、含水量和物质类型。

    Falls occur when rock detaches from a steep slope and drops rapidly, while slides move along a clear shear plane. Slumps are rotational movements along a curved surface and often form terraces or back-tilted blocks.

    崩塌是岩石从陡坡上脱落并快速下落的过程,而滑动则沿清晰的剪切面发生。滑塌是沿曲面发生的旋转运动,常常形成阶地或向后方倾斜的块体。

    Earthflows and mudflows are rapid, water-saturated movements that can travel long distances. Soil creep is the slowest form, caused by repeated expansion and contraction of surface particles.

    土流和泥流是快速、饱含水的运动,可以流动很长距离。土壤蠕变是最慢的形式,由地表颗粒的反复膨胀和收缩引起。

    Slope stability is influenced by slope angle, water content, vegetation, geology and human activity. Removing vegetation, undercutting slopes or adding excess water all increase the risk of slope failure.

    边坡稳定性受坡度、含水量、植被、地质条件和人类活动影响。移除植被、切挖坡脚或人为增加含水量都会增加边坡失稳的风险。


    8. Population Structure and the Demographic Transition Model | 人口结构与人口转变模型

    Key demographic indicators include crude birth rate, crude death rate, fertility rate, infant mortality rate, life expectancy and dependency ratio. These indicators describe the structure and growth of a population.

    主要人口指标包括粗出生率、粗死亡率、生育率、婴儿死亡率、预期寿命和抚养比。这些指标描述了人口的结构与增长状况。

    The dependency ratio compares the non-working-age population (0–14 and 65+) with the working-age population (15–64). A high dependency ratio places pressure on education, healthcare and pensions.

    抚养比是将非劳动年龄人口(0–14 岁和 65 岁以上)与劳动年龄人口(15–64 岁)进行比较。高抚养比会给教育、医疗和养老金带来压力。

    The Demographic Transition Model (DTM) describes five stages of population change based on changing birth and death rates:

    人口转变模型(DTM)根据出生率和死亡率的变化描述人口变化的五个阶段:

    Stage Characteristics Population growth
    1 High birth rate, high death rate, low life expectancy Slow or zero
    2 Death rate falls, birth rate remains high Rapid increase
    3 Birth rate begins to fall, death rate continues to fall Increasing but slowing
    4 Low birth rate, low death rate Stable or slow
    5 Very low birth rate, ageing population Decline or negative

    A population pyramid plots age and sex structure. A wide base indicates high fertility and rapid growth, while a narrow base and wider top indicate an ageing population and slow or negative growth.

    人口金字塔表示人口的年龄和性别结构。宽底部表示高生育率和快速增长,而窄底部和较宽顶部则表示人口老龄化以及缓慢或负增长。

    The demographic dividend occurs when a large share of the population is of working age, potentially boosting economic growth if employment, education and health systems are adequate.

    当劳动年龄人口占较大比例时,可能带来人口红利;如果就业、教育和卫生体系足够完善,就能促进经济增长。


    9. Migration: Types, Causes and Impacts | 人口迁移:类型、成因与影响

    Migration is the permanent or semi-permanent change of residence. It can be internal or international, voluntary or forced, and is often classified by duration and reason such as economic, social, political or environmental.

    人口迁移是指永久性或半永久性地改变居住地。它可以是国内或国际迁移、自愿或被迫迁移,并按时间和原因分为经济、社会、政治或环境迁移。

    Push factors drive people away from an origin, such as unemployment, conflict, famine, natural hazards or poor services. Pull factors attract people to a destination, such as jobs, safety, education and higher living standards.

    推力因素使人们离开原居住地,例如失业、冲突、饥荒、自然灾害或公共服务不足。拉力因素则吸引人们前往目的地,例如就业机会、安全环境、教育资源和较高生活水平。

    Intervening obstacles may limit migration, including distance, cost, border controls, language barriers and family ties. Migration is therefore rarely a simple response to push and pull factors alone.

    中间障碍也会限制人口迁移,包括距离、成本、边境管制、语言障碍和家庭联系。因此,迁移很少仅仅是对推力和拉力因素的简单反应。

    For source areas, migration can reduce unemployment and bring remittances, but it may also cause labour shortages, an ageing population and loss of skilled workers through brain drain.

    对迁出地而言,迁移可以降低失业率并带来侨汇,但也可能造成劳动力短缺、人口老龄化和因人才外流导致的技术人才流失。

    For destinations, migration can fill labour gaps, increase cultural diversity and support economic growth, but it may also increase pressure on housing, transport, schools and health services.

    对迁入地而言,迁移可以填补劳动力缺口、增加文化多样性并支持经济增长,但也可能增加住房、交通、学校和医疗服务的压力。


    10. Settlement Hierarchies and Urbanisation | 聚落等级与城市化

    A settlement hierarchy ranks settlements from small rural hamlets and villages to large towns, cities and conurbations. Higher-order settlements provide more specialised services and have larger market areas.

    聚落等级体系将聚落从小型村庄、集镇到大型城镇、城市和城市群进行分级。高等级聚落提供更专门的服务,并拥有更大的市场范围。

    Threshold is the minimum population needed to support a service, while range is the maximum distance people are willing to travel to use it. Central place theory uses these ideas to explain the spacing and size of settlements.

    门槛是维持某项服务所需的最低人口数量,而服务范围是消费者愿意为使用该服务而旅行的最大距离。中心地理论利用这些概念解释聚落的间距与规模。

    Urbanisation is the increasing proportion of people living in urban areas. It occurs mainly through rural-urban migration and natural increase, and is most rapid today in low-income and emerging economies.

    城市化是指居住在城镇地区的人口比例不断增加的过程。它主要通过乡城迁移和自然增长实现,目前在低收入和新兴经济体中最为迅速。

    In many high-income countries, urbanisation has been followed by suburbanisation, counter-urbanisation and re-urbanisation. These processes reflect changing housing preferences, transport improvements and regeneration policies.

    在许多高收入国家,城市化之后又出现了郊区化、逆城市化和再城市化。这些过程反映了住房偏好、交通改善和城市更新政策的变化。

    Classic urban land use models include the Burgess concentric zone model, the Hoyt sector model and the Harris-Ullman multiple nuclei model. They help explain how different social and economic groups are distributed across a city.

    经典的城市土地利用模型包括伯吉斯同心圆模型、霍伊特扇形模型以及哈里斯-厄尔曼多核心模型。它们有助于解释不同社会和经济群体如何在城市中分布。

    Rapid urbanisation in developing countries often leads to housing shortages, traffic congestion, air pollution and the growth of informal settlements. Sustainable urban management requires improved planning, services and transport.

    发展中国家快速城市化往往导致住房短缺、交通拥堵、空气污染和非正规聚落扩张。可持续城市管理需要改善规划、公共服务和交通系统。

    1. Map and Location Skills | 地图与定位技能

    Map skills form the foundation of IGCSE CAIE Geography papers. You must read grid references, interpret relief and use scale accurately before you can answer questions on any physical or human topic.

    地图技能是 IGCSE CAIE 地理试卷的基础。在回答任何自然或人文主题问题前,你必须会读网格坐标、判断地形并准确使用比例尺。

    Four-figure grid reference: locates a 1 km × 1 km square on an Ordnance Survey-style map; a six-figure reference gives a point within that square.

    四位网格坐标:定位地图上 1 千米 × 1 千米的方格;六位坐标则给出方格内的具体点位。

    Contour interval: the vertical height difference between adjacent contour lines; closely spaced contours mean a steep gradient.

    等高距:相邻等高线之间的垂直高差;等高线密集表示坡度陡峭。

    Scale: represented as a ratio, line scale or statement; 1:50 000 means 1 cm on the map equals 0.5 km on the ground.

    比例尺:可用数字比例、直线比例或文字表示;1:50 000 表示图上 1 厘米等于实地 0.5 千米。

    Bearing: the clockwise angle from north, written as a three-digit number, e.g. 090° is due east.

    方位角:从正北顺时针测量的角度,写作三位数,如 090° 表示正东。

    Relief: the shape and height of the land, shown by contours, spot heights and layer shading.

    地形起伏:土地的形态与高度,通过等高线、高程点和分层设色表示。


    2. River System Terms | 河流系统术语

    River questions require accurate use of process vocabulary. Learn the difference between erosion, transportation and deposition, and connect each feature to the process that creates it.

    河流题要求准确使用过程词汇。要区分侵蚀、搬运与沉积,并把每种地貌形态与其形成过程联系起来。

    Drainage basin: the area drained by a river and its tributaries, bounded by a watershed.

    流域:由一条河流及其支流排水的区域,边界为分水岭。

    Confluence: the point where two rivers meet; a tributary is a smaller stream joining a larger river.

    汇流点:两条河流交汇处;支流是汇入较大河流的小河。

    Erosion processes: hydraulic action, abrasion, attrition and solution wear away the river bed and banks.

    侵蚀作用:水力作用、磨蚀、磨耗与溶蚀会侵蚀河床与河岸。

    Transportation: traction, saltation, suspension and solution move eroded material downstream.

    搬运作用:推移、跃移、悬移与溶移将侵蚀物质向下游搬运。

    Deposition: when a river loses energy and drops its load; it creates floodplains, levees and deltas.

    沉积作用:当河流能量降低并卸下负载时发生,形成洪泛平原、天然堤和三角洲。

    Oxbow lake: a horseshoe-shaped lake formed when a meander is cut off by deposition across its neck.

    牛轭湖:曲流颈部被沉积物截断后形成的马蹄形湖泊。

    Lag time: the delay between peak rainfall and peak river discharge; shorter lag time increases flood risk.

    滞时:降雨峰值与河流流量峰值之间的时间差;滞时越短,洪水风险越高。


    3. Coastal Process Terms | 海岸过程术语

    Coastal landforms are produced by waves, erosion and deposition. Always link a feature such as a stack or spit to the process sequence rather than just labelling it.

    海岸地貌由海浪、侵蚀与沉积共同塑造。遇到海蚀柱或沙嘴等地貌时,要联系形成过程顺序,而不是只写出名称。

    Fetch: the open distance over which wind blows to generate waves; longer fetch often produces more powerful waves.

    风区:风在海面吹过的开阔距离;风区越长,通常产生的波浪能量越大。

    Swash and backwash: swash moves water up the beach, backwash returns it; strong backwash removes sand and makes a beach steeper.

    冲流与回流:冲流将水推上海滩,回流将水带回;回流强会带走沙粒,使海滩变陡。

    Longshore drift: zigzag movement of sediment along the coast caused by waves approaching at an angle.

    沿岸漂移:波浪以一定角度接近海岸,造成泥沙沿海岸呈之字形移动。

    Stack and stump: isolated rock towers left after arches collapse; continued erosion leaves a stump at low tide.

    海蚀柱与海蚀残柱:海蚀拱塌陷后留下的孤立岩柱;继续侵蚀会在低潮位留下残柱。

    Spit: a curved sand or shingle ridge extending out from the coastline, formed by longshore drift and deposition.

    沙嘴:由沿岸漂移和沉积形成的从海岸伸出的弯曲沙砾脊。


    4. Weather and Climate Terms | 天气与气候术语

    Weather and climate questions often test your understanding of rainfall types and pressure systems. Use precise terms rather than saying ‘rain’ or ‘windy’.

    天气与气候题常考降雨类型与气压系统。要使用精准术语,而不是只说 rain 或 windy。

    Weather vs climate: weather is short-term atmospheric conditions; climate is the average weather over at least 30 years.

    天气与气候:天气是短时间的大气状况;气候是至少 30 年的平均天气状态。

    Convectional rainfall: heated ground warms air, which rises, cools, condenses and forms heavy showers.

    对流雨:地面受热使空气增温上升,冷却凝结形成强阵雨。

    Relief rainfall: moist air is forced to rise over hills, cools on the windward side and drops rain, leaving a rain shadow on the leeward side.

    地形雨:湿润空气遇山被迫抬升,在迎风坡冷却降雨,背风坡形成雨影区。

    Anticyclone: a high-pressure system with sinking air, clear skies and calm conditions.

    反气旋:空气下沉的高压系统,天气晴朗、风力微弱。

    Depression: a low-pressure system where warm and cold air meet, bringing cloud, wind and frontal rain.

    气旋:暖空气与冷空气相遇形成的低压系统,带来云、风和锋面雨。

    Temperature range: the difference between the highest and lowest temperature in a day, month or year.

    温度较差:一天、一月或一年中最高气温与最低气温之差。


    5. Population and Migration Terms | 人口与迁移术语

    Population geography requires both demographic calculations and explanations. Learn the formula links and the push-pull factors that influence migration.

    人口地理既要求人口统计计算,也要求原因解释。要掌握公式之间的联系,并理解影响迁移的推拉因素。

    Birth rate: the number of live births per 1 000 people per year; death rate is the number of deaths per 1 000 people per year.

    出生率:每年每 1000 人中的活产婴儿数;死亡率是每年每 1000 人中的死亡人数。

    Natural increase: birth rate minus death rate, usually expressed as a percentage; it excludes migration.

    自然增长率:出生率减死亡率,通常以百分比表示;不包含迁移人口变化。

    Population density: the number of people per square kilometre; population distribution describes where people live, not how many.

    人口密度:每平方千米的人口数量;人口分布描述人口居住在哪里,而非数量多少。

    Push-pull factors: push factors drive people away from an area; pull factors attract people to a new area.

    推拉因素:推力因素促使人们离开某地;拉力因素吸引人们迁入新地区。

    Population pyramid: a bar chart showing age and sex structure; a wide base indicates high birth rate and youthful population.

    人口金字塔:显示年龄与性别结构的条形图;底部宽表示高出生率与年轻型人口。

    Dependency ratio: the proportion of people under 15 and over 65 compared with the working-age population.

    抚养比:15 岁以下和 65 岁以上人口占劳动年龄人口的比例。


    6. Settlement and Urbanisation Terms | 定居与城市化术语

    Settlement questions often ask how functions, hierarchies and land use change over time. Use urban models and precise urbanisation vocabulary to structure your answers.

    定居题常问功能、等级和土地利用如何随时间变化。用城市模型和精准的城市化词汇来组织答案。

    Settlement hierarchy: ranking settlements by size, services and sphere of influence from hamlet to city.

    聚落等级:按规模、服务数量和影响范围将聚落从村庄到城市进行排序。

    Sphere of influence: the area served by a settlement or service; larger settlements usually have larger spheres of influence.

    影响范围:一个聚落或服务所覆盖的区域;大型聚落通常影响范围更大。

    Threshold population: the minimum number of customers needed to keep a service profitable.

    门槛人口:维持某项服务盈利所需的最低顾客数量。

    Urbanisation: the increasing proportion of a population living in towns and cities; it is caused by rural-to-urban migration and natural increase.

    城市化:城镇人口占全国人口比例不断增加的过程;由乡城迁移和城市自然增长共同驱动。

    Counter-urbanisation: movement of people from urban areas to smaller towns or rural areas.

    逆城市化:人口从城市迁往小城镇或农村地区的现象。

    Central business district (CBD): the commercial and administrative core of a city, often with high land values and tall buildings.

    中央商务区 (CBD):城市的商业和行政核心,通常地价高、高层建筑密集。

    Shanty town: an informal settlement with poor housing, limited services and insecure land tenure, common on the edge of many cities.

    贫民窟:住房简陋、服务缺乏、土地权没有保障的非正规聚落,常见于许多城市边缘。


    7. Agriculture and Industry Terms | 农业与工业术语

    Economic geography is easier when you can classify activities by sector and farming type. Use precise labels such as subsistence, commercial or footloose to show understanding.

    做好经济地理,首先要会对经济活动按部门和农业类型分类。使用自给、商品化或自由布局等精准标签来展示理解。

    Primary industry: extracting raw materials, e.g. farming, fishing, mining; secondary industry makes goods, e.g. manufacturing.

    第一产业:直接获取原材料,如农业、渔业、采矿业;第二产业生产制成品,如制造业。

    Tertiary industry: providing services, e.g. teaching, retail, tourism; quaternary industry involves knowledge-based work and ICT.

    第三产业:提供服务,如教育、零售、旅游;第四产业涉及知识型工作与信息通信技术。

    Arable, pastoral and mixed farming: arable grows crops, pastoral keeps animals, mixed combines both.

    种植业、畜牧业与混合农业:种植业种植作物,畜牧业饲养牲畜,混合农业两者兼营。

    Subsistence farming: growing food mainly for the farmer’s family; commercial farming sells produce for profit.

    自给农业:种植粮食主要供农户自家食用;商品化农业则以出售农产品盈利。

    Irrigation: artificial supply of water to crops; it allows farming in areas with low or unreliable rainfall.

    灌溉:人工为作物供水;使降雨稀少或不稳定地区也能耕作。

    Footloose industry: an industry not tied to raw materials or heavy transport, so it can locate widely, such as electronics assembly.

    自由布局工业:不依赖原料或重型运输的工业,区位选择灵活,如电子组装业。


    8. Development and Resources Terms | 发展与资源术语

    Development questions require you to compare countries using indicators and to evaluate sustainability. Link resources, energy and food security to the development gap.

    发展题要求用指标比较国家,并评价可持续性。要把资源、能源、粮食安全与发展差距联系起来。

    GDP and GNI: Gross Domestic Product measures the value of goods and services within a country; Gross National Income includes net income from abroad.

    GDP 与 GNI:国内生产总值衡量一国境内商品和服务价值;国民总收入包含来自国外的净收入。

    Human Development Index (HDI): a composite indicator combining life expectancy, education and income per head.

    人类发展指数 (HDI):综合预期寿命、教育和人均收入的复合指标。

    Development gap: the widening difference in wealth and quality of life between more and less developed countries.

    发展差距:较发达国家与欠发达国家之间在财富和生活质量上不断扩大的差异。

    Sustainable development: meeting present needs without reducing the ability of future generations to meet theirs.

    可持续发展:满足当代需求,同时不削弱后代满足其需求的能力。

    Renewable resources: energy sources that are not used up, such as solar, wind and hydroelectric power; non-renewable resources include coal, oil and natural gas.

    可再生资源:不会耗尽的能源,如太阳能、风能和水电;不可再生资源包括煤、石油和天然气。

    Carbon footprint: the total greenhouse gases emitted by a person, organisation or product, usually measured in tonnes of CO₂.

    碳足迹:一个人、组织或产品排放的温室气体总量,通常以吨二氧化碳计。

    Water scarcity: when water demand exceeds available supply, or water quality is too poor for safe use.

    水资源短缺:需水量超过可用供应量,或水质太差无法安全使用。


    9. Natural Hazard Terms | 自然灾害术语

    For tectonic and climatic hazards, definitions matter. Know the difference between a hazard and a disaster, and use the response terms prediction, preparation and protection accurately.

    在构造和气候灾害题中,定义很重要。要区分 hazard 和 disaster,并准确使用预测、准备与防护等应对术语。

    Hazard: a natural event that has the potential to threaten life, property or the environment.

    自然灾害:可能威胁生命、财产或环境的自然事件。

    Disaster: a hazard that causes widespread damage, casualties or disruption beyond local coping capacity.

    灾害:造成广泛破坏、人员伤亡或超出当地应对能力的重大灾害事件。

    Plate boundary: the edge where tectonic plates meet; destructive, constructive and conservative boundaries produce different hazards and landforms.

    板块边界:构造板块相互接触的边缘;消亡型、生长型和转换型边界产生不同的灾害与地貌。

    Focus and epicentre: the focus is the point inside the Earth where an earthquake starts; the epicentre is directly above on the surface.

    震源与震中:震源是地震在地球内部发生的位置;震中是震源正上方的地表位置。

    Magnitude: the energy released by an earthquake; the Richter scale is commonly used, with each whole number about 10 times greater shaking amplitude.

    震级:地震释放的能量;常用里氏震级表示,每升高一级,地震波振幅约增大到原来的 10 倍。

    Tsunami: a series of huge waves caused by undersea earthquakes, volcanic eruptions or landslides.

    海啸:由海底地震、火山喷发或水下滑坡引发的一系列巨浪。

    Prediction, preparation and protection: predicting events helps warning, preparation reduces vulnerability and protection strengthens buildings and infrastructure.

    预测、准备与防护:预测事件有助于预警,准备可降低脆弱性,防护则加强建筑与基础设施安全。
